Specifications
| Spec | Tixeuo 8K Video Camera Camcorder | kimire Video Camera Camcorder Digital Camera |
|---|---|---|
| Video Resolution | 8K | 1080P |
| Image Resolution | 64MP | 24MP |
| Zoom | 18X | 16X |
| Screen Size | 3.0 inch | 3.0 inch |
| Night Vision | Yes | No |

Video and Image Quality
When it comes to video and image quality, the 8K Video Camera outshines the kimire with its ability to record in stunning 8K resolution and capture 64MP images. This high resolution allows for exceptionally detailed footage, beneficial for vlogging or professional use. In contrast, the kimire Video Camera records in Full HD 1080P at 15 frames per second and offers a maximum image resolution of 24MP. While the kimire provides decent quality for casual use, it cannot compete with the advanced capabilities of the 8K model.
Features and Functionality
The 8K Video Camera is loaded with features that enhance its usability, including IR night vision, Wi-Fi connectivity, and an 18X digital zoom. It also includes a touchscreen that rotates 270 degrees, making it beginner-friendly. Additionally, it can function as a webcam, which is a great feature for live streaming. On the other hand, the kimire Video Camera includes a pause function for more straightforward editing, a 16X digital zoom, and can also serve as a webcam. However, it lacks the advanced night vision capabilities and higher resolution options found in the 8K model.
Battery Life and Recording Options
Battery life is a critical consideration for any camcorder. The 8K Video Camera comes with two batteries, ensuring longer recording sessions, although specific usage times are not detailed. The kimire Video Camera also includes two batteries, offering 60 to 90 minutes of recording time when fully charged and even supports recording while charging. This feature can be particularly useful for longer shoots, making the kimire a practical choice for users who need extended recording capabilities without interruptions.
